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8641554 325 07
34835 51128441422
34835 51128441422
67 44281540538 2408 19523
All about undefined
Interested in learning more?
34835 51128441422
67 44281540538 2408 19523
See more
48590053517 171864 9091784528
496085 76549455712 49527982 10
See more
07524 9743190703
06470144978 04309 75300
See more